BAUERS from GERMANY to RUSSIA to AMERICA
My grandfather Konrad Bauer came to the USA at the port of New York on October 19 1900 along with his mother Margaretha (Wagner Haberle) Bauer and his brothers Matthias, and Andreas and his sister Mathida, They came from Grossliebental, South Russia and they settled in the Dakotas and homesteaded there.My grandmother Fredericka (Jose) Bauer was born in Teplitz, South Russia. Sebastian Bauer born in Dottingen, in the Dottingen area Germany wife Maria Faul children Johannes 1678 Caspar 1680 Christian 1682 Johannes Bauer born April 10 1678 in Natthiem, Germany, married Rosina Maier born August 5 1674 children Christoph 1700 Johann 1702 Christian 1704 Sebastian 1706 Christian 1707 Johann 1708 Johann 1710 Anna Maria 1711 Christian 1714 Johannes 1716 Adam 1717 Christoph Bauer born November 21 1700 in Natthiem, Germany, married Magdalena Hauszle 2nd wife Eva Mailander born December 29 1697 children Johannes 1722 Johann 1723 Rosina 1724 Christoph 1726 Christian 1728 Johannes 1729 Christoph 1730 Sebastian 1738 Johann Kasper Bauer born September 28 1723 in Natthiem, Germany married Christine Shuster born May 21 1725 children Eberhart 1749 Johann 1751 Eva 1753 Christoph 1755 Conrad 1758 Matthaus 1759 Matthaus Bauer born October 10 1759 in Natthiem, Germany married Barbara Wendelin(Kandelin) children Johannes 1789 Melchior 1790 Margaretha 1792 Melchior 1793 Angelica 1800 Matthaus 1803 Matthaus Bauer born March 3 1803 in Oggenhausen, Wuerttenberg, Germany married Anna Maria Schock 2nd wife Elisabeth Hornberger (widow Girr) children Matthias 1830 Elisabeth 1832 Jakob 1834 Anna Maria 1838 Agnes Maria 1839 Michael 1841 Anna Maria 1842 Christina 1845 Melchior 1847 Konstantin 1850 Louise 1852 Johannes 1855 Katharine 1856 Gottfried 1859 Matthias Bauer born October 10 1830 in Grossliebental, South Russia married Louise Catherine Ebner born 1833 in Kichinew, South Russia 2nd wife Margaretha Wagner children Frederick 1858 Louise 1863 Jacob 1867 Eduard 1869 Jacob 1871 Helena 1873 Matthias 1883 Johannes 1874 Helene 1876 August 1877 August 1879 Mathilda 1880 Matthias 1884 Konrad 1885 Andreas 1889

HOMEPAGE OF TIM BALDY & HIS ANCESTORS
InterneTree: Tim Baldy Outline Descendant Tree: Descendants of Johannes Heinrich Sch?enwald Outline Descendant Tree: Descendants of Joachim Kitzm?ller Outline Descendant Tree: Descendants of Nicolaus M?ller Genealogy Report: Descendants of Bernardt Becker It is in the City of Chicago where Jacob Schoenewald would become the first German immigrant to serve on the cities police force in 1851 and where he would also be elected first German immigrant judge in for Cook County in 1861. Slightly less than 100 year later, Leonard Baldy, the husband of Jacob's great great granddaughter would become the first police officer to broadcast helicopter traffic reports over the radio in Chicago.
